Βασικές εντολές Git: Βασικές εντολές git που κάθε προγραμματιστής πρέπει να γνωρίζει

Ακολουθούν ορισμένες βασικές εντολές Git με ενδεικτικά παραδείγματα:

1. git init

Αρχικοποιήστε ένα νέο αποθετήριο Git στον τρέχοντα κατάλογο.

Παράδειγμα:

git init

2. git clone <repository>

Κλωνοποιήστε ένα αποθετήριο από ένα απομακρυσμένο χώρο αποθήκευσης στον τοπικό σας υπολογιστή.

Παράδειγμα:

git clone https://github.com/user/repository.git

3. git add <αρχείο>

Προσθέστε ένα αρχείο στην περιοχή σταδιοποίησης για να προετοιμαστείτε για δέσμευση.

Παράδειγμα:

git add myfile.txt

4. git commit -m "<μήνυμα>"

Δημιουργήστε μια νέα δέσμευση με ένα <μήνυμα> για να καταγράψετε τις αλλαγές στην περιοχή σταδίου.

Παράδειγμα:

git commit -m "Add new feature"

5. git status

Εμφάνιση της κατάστασης του αποθετηρίου και των αρχείων, συμπεριλαμβανομένης της κατάστασης των μη δεσμευμένων αλλαγών.

Παράδειγμα:

git status

6. git log

Εμφανίστε το ιστορικό δεσμεύσεων του αποθετηρίου, συμπεριλαμβανομένων πληροφοριών σχετικά με τις δεσμεύσεις, τους συντάκτες και τις χρονικές σημάνσεις.

Παράδειγμα:

git log

7. git pull

Συγχρονίστε και τραβήξτε τις αλλαγές από ένα απομακρυσμένο αποθετήριο στο τοπικό σας αποθετήριο.

Παράδειγμα:

git pull origin main

8. git push

Ωθήστε τις αλλαγές από το τοπικό σας αποθετήριο σε ένα απομακρυσμένο αποθετήριο.

Παράδειγμα:

git push origin main

9. git branch

Εμφάνιση της λίστας των υποκαταστημάτων στο αποθετήριο και του τρέχοντος ενεργού κλάδου.

Παράδειγμα:

git branch

10. git checkout <branch>

Μετάβαση σε διαφορετικό κλάδο στο αποθετήριο.

Παράδειγμα:

git checkout feature-branch

11. git merge <branch>

Συγχώνευση αλλαγών από έναν κλάδο στον τρέχοντα κλάδο.

Παράδειγμα:

git merge feature-branch

12. git remote add <name> <url>

Συνδέστε ένα τοπικό χώρο αποθήκευσης με ένα απομακρυσμένο χώρο αποθήκευσης προσθέτοντας ένα απομακρυσμένο.

Παράδειγμα:

git remote add origin https://github.com/user/repository.git

13. git remote -v

Εμφανίστε τη λίστα των τηλεχειριστηρίων που είναι συνδεδεμένα με το τοπικό αποθετήριο.

Παράδειγμα:

git remote -v

14. git reset <file>

Αναίρεση μη δεσμευμένων αλλαγών σε ένα συγκεκριμένο αρχείο.

Παράδειγμα:

git reset myfile.txt

15. git stash

Αποθηκεύστε προσωρινά τις μη δεσμευμένες αλλαγές για να εργαστείτε σε διαφορετικό κλάδο.

Παράδειγμα:

git stash

 

Αυτές είναι μερικές μόνο από τις βασικές εντολές Git. Το Git παρέχει πολλές περισσότερες εντολές και λειτουργίες για διαχείριση και συνεργασία πηγαίου κώδικα.